Is Tuscany Villas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is very safe. Tuscany Villas in Saginaw, MI has a safety grade of A. The overall crime index is 11, which is 89%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Saginaw average (crime index 157), Tuscany Villas is 146%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Saginaw as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, larceny / theft is the most elevated concern (index: 111, 11% above average), while robbery is the lowest risk (index: 18).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
